#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include <sys/types.h>
#include <sys/stat.h>
#include <fcntl.h>
#ifndef __WIN32__
#include <unistd.h>
#include <sys/time.h>
#define O_BINARY 0
#define _setmode(fd, mode)
#endif
#ifdef __WIN32__
#include "windows.h"
#include "winbase.h"
#endif
#define MAIN(argc, argv) main(argc, argv)
extern int errno;
static void delay(unsigned ms);
MAIN(argc, argv)
int argc;
char *argv[];
{
int x;
if (argc < 2) {
fprintf(stderr,"Usage %s <milliseconds>\n",argv[0]);
return 1;
}
if ((x = atoi(argv[1])) <= 0) {
fprintf(stderr,"Usage %s <milliseconds>\n",argv[0]);
return 1;
}
delay(x);
return 0;
}
static void
delay(unsigned ms)
{
#ifdef __WIN32__
Sleep(ms);
#else
struct timeval t;
t.tv_sec = ms/1000;
t.tv_usec = (ms % 1000) * 1000;
select(0, NULL, NULL, NULL, &t);
#endif
}
